Sour Cream Biscuits
1 cup self-rising flour
1/4 teaspoon baking soda
3/4 cup sour cream
2 teaspoons vegetable oil
In a bowl, combine flour and baking soda. Add sour cream and oil. Stir just
until moistened. Turn out on a floured surface, knead 4-6 times. Roll out to 3/4
in thickness. Cut with 2-1/2 in. cutter. Place on a greased baking sheet.
Lightly spray tops with nonstick cooking spray.
Bake at 425 degrees F for 10-12
minutes or until golden brown.
Makes 4 biscuits.
As a substitute for self-rising flour, place 1 1/2 teaspoons baking powder and
1/2 teaspoon of salt in a measuring cup. Add all-purpose flour to equal 1 cup.
